Latvia supports Azerbaijan-involved Eastern Partnership Program, Latvian minister says

Baku. Victoria Dementyeva –APA. Latvian Foreign Minister Maris Riekstins, who is on a visit to Baku, met with his Azerbaijani counterpart Elmar Mammadyarov on Thursday. The foreign ministers held a joint briefing after the meeting, APA reports. Mammadyarov said he held tete-a-tete and large meetings with his Latvian counterpart and discussed the economic and humanitarian bilateral relations and the regional situation as well.
Riekstins said he aimed to develop and to strengthen dialogue between the countries. He said they discussed the EU Eastern Partnership Program and Latvia also supported this program because it would assist the countries covered by the program in closer cooperation.
The Latvian guest said they were looking forward to hold Latvian-Azerbaijani business forum tomorrow and his country was interested in milk and food production, as well as information technology, transport and banking spheres in Azerbaijan. “The large delegation of Latvian business people arrived in Baku. Latvia has a great interest to Azerbaijanâ€.
Mammadyarov said they discussed upcoming visit of Latvian president to Azerbaijan this summer.
